Toronto Blue Jays vs. Boston Red Sox

The fans at Fenway Park will be treated to a game between the Toronto Blue Jays and the Boston Red Sox when they take their seats on Tuesday.

The Blue Jays will give the ball to starter Matt Shoemaker in this one. Right hander Shoemaker is 2-0 this season with a 0.00 ERA.

Shoemaker's opponent in this one will be Chris Sale. The Red Sox left hander has a 8.00 ERA to go along with a 0-2 record this season.

Oddsmakers opened the Red Sox as -265-moneyline favorites versus the Blue Jays, while the game's total opened at 8.

Boston was a 1-0 winner in its last match on the road against the Diamondbacks. They won as -104 underdogs, while the total score of 1 made winners of UNDER bettors.

Toronto was a 3-1 loser in its last match on the road against the Indians. They lost as +152 underdogs, while the total score of 4 made winners of UNDER bettors.
